If you read the news - local, regional, or national – you may have read about some credit unions losing money last year, especially in the 4th quarter.  Certainly, the interest rate environment has been a challenge for us all, and delinquent loans are also increasing, causing us to set aside more money in reserves.  But I am proud to say that despite those challenges, GECU was indeed profitable in every quarter of 2023.  And not only did we not lose money, we made a profit while paying higher than average deposit rates, and maintaining lower and fewer fees than most institutions.  And, we have had increased expenses related to our upcoming conversion to account for.  Despite all of these challenges, we turned a profit and increased our net worth.

I am a little disappointed to say that despite our efforts, we did slip in our national rankings for returning value to our members.  Out of more than 4600 credit unions, from the smallest to multi-billion dollars in assets, we slipped all they way down to the top 3%.  We like to finish in that top 1%, so this slide down to the top 3% is not sitting well with us!
